It kind of drives me nuts when someone posts a Fender guitar on Ebay with the words, "50th Anniversary Stratocaster."

It turns out that it’s a Strat with a little gold foil emblem on the back of the headstock stating,"Fender 50 years of excellence." THIS IS NOT AN ANNIVERSARY STRATOCASTER! These are normal run of the mill Fender Strat built during Fender's 50th Birthday.

I own an actual 50th Anniversary Stratocaster (American Series). It comes 1 color, 2-color sunburst.
There is in fact a gold one, but I think it is a MIM, the Custom Shop made one also in 2-color SB and there is the 50th Aniv. Strat Deluxe w/noiseless pickups.

I just saw on e-bay two “50th Anniversary” addition Strat Fakes. They have the correct neck plate, but everything else is wrong (like the color).

I hate to sound petty, but someone who doesn't know about guitars is going to get taken by false advertisement. There are a lot people saving their pennies to get something nice and they get taken instead.

When advertising your guitar for sale, know what the heck you are talking about.

This is only my opinion-

It is so easy to put a different neck on a Strat, as well as a different body on an existing neck. Putting a '58 Strat neck on a 2008 Strat doesn't make it a '58 Strat, or vise versa. Putting a 50th anniversary neck plate on a Strat doesn't make it a 50th anniversary Strat.Sometimes the guy selling it on ebay or any other source is the 3rd or 4th owner, and he only knows what the previous owner told him, especially if the new owner is a newbie. Theres no way to tell if the neck and body on a used Strat came that way from the factory.

Case in point- I bought a "new" Strat from a local music store once. It was CAR, MIA, with a maple neck. I assumed it had never been tampered with, being sold as new and all. I found out later from a guy who worked at that store, who told me in confidence, that they had switched out the neck with another Strat for a customer who wanted the rosewood neck that had originally came with the Strat that I bought!

Right now I have a '04 Strat with noiseless pickups, and the 50th Anniversary stamp on the neck plate. There is no sticker or any other decal on the back of the headstock to show its a 50th Anniversary model. I bought it used from Music Go Round, and they never indicated to me it was a 50th Anniversary model.
Who knows if it is? I really don't care on way or another, because its a great guitar I haven't put down yet, choosing to use it over the Les Paul that just sits in a case now. If and when I sell it, it'll be advertised as a "04 Strat.

Yeah, folks should do thier homework when they sell an item as a special piece or have the documents to prove it. But a used guitar thats been passed from owner to owner-theres no way to be sure that what you're getting is the real deal.
